What companies run services between Luxembourg and Bergen, Norway?

KLM, Lufthansa, and four other airlines fly from Luxembourg (LUX) to Bergen (BGO) every 4 hours. Alternatively, you can take a train from Pfaffenthal-Kirchberg to Bergen stasjon via Liege-Guillemins, Köln Hbf, Hamburg-Harburg Bf, Malmö C, Malmö, Centralstation, and Oslo S in around 30h 23m.
